Beltangady: Thief arrested after police follow blood trail from scene of burglary

Mangalore Today News Network

Beltangady, August 14, 2022: In his hurry to decamp with valuables, a thief who broke into a bank, a hotel, and a medical shop, suffered a head injury and blood spilling from his head till his home.‎ The incident occurred at Kalleripet in Karaya village of Belthangady taluk.


Arrested


‎The act was caught on CCTV cameras, and the thief turned out to be someone who was well known to the locals. Based ont eh evidence, the accused, identified as Ashraf (37), son of Abdul Khader, a resident of Shantibettu House in Kaukradi village of Kadaba taluk, has been arrested.

Ashraf tried to first break open the shutters of a cooperative bank but failed to do so. After which, he tried to steal rods stored on a pickup nearby by breaking the glass. He used the rod to break into a restaurant beside the bank and stole Rs 5,000 cash from there.

Thereafter, he went on to target a clinic next door and stole more than Rs 5,000 cash from there. On his way back he noticed the CCTV camera installed at the clinic and tried to cut its wires in order to erase evidence. HOwever, in his hurry he hit his head into a door behind and started bleeding.

The injury was so severe that there was a trail of blood on the route he took to flee from the spot.

To his dismay, he was caught by the police when he was trying to get home after having fun with the stolen money.

‎During the investigation, police said that the accused used ‎‎to come to dispose of garbage in the area, during which he planned a ‎ ‎‎sketch to theft.
